About This Home
Welcome to this renovated-Renovated in 2025, single-family home, located in a quiet neighborhood just minutes from downtown Newnan. This 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om residence offers comfort and convenience with modern updates. The home features brand-new flooring throughout and fresh paint, giving it a clean, updated feel. The kitchen comes equipped with a stove and microwave. Central heating and air keep the home comfortable year-round. The layout includes two well-sized bedrooms, a full bathroom with updated fixtures, and a functional living/kitchen area with plenty of natural light. Outside, you'll find a good-sized yard perfect for relaxing or gardening. The tenant is responsible for yard upkeep, trash removal, all utilities. A private driveway provides convenient off-street parking. Refrigerator, washer and dryer are not provided. No pets. Deposit and first months rent due prior to move in.

A family-friendly suburb of Atlanta approximately 40 miles southwest of downtown, Newnan is known for its excellent public schools, welcoming community, and park-like atmosphere. Home to several neighborhood parks, Newnan contains an active community. Greenville Street Park, Carl Miller Park, and First Avenue Park are just a few of the green spaces available to Newnan residents. Ashely Park is an open-air shopping center home to major retailers, worldly eats, service-based businesses, and a movie theater. Newnan’s downtown district is lined with small businesses, local restaurants, and office buildings. From Lean and Bean to Meat-N-Greet, the dining options are abundant. Newnan offers apartments and single-family homes that range from affordable to upscale, so there’s something for everyone in this charming Atlanta suburb.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
